We’re radically changing the clinical trial landscape, driving change through the technology and innovations we create and the services we deliver to our customers.Where do you fit in?Senior Test Engineer performs complex testing tasks, requiring planning and testing. Manages own assignments and schedule and serves as a resource for other departments on issues relating to the assigned testing modules. Assists less senior Test Engineers on daily work.Operates on a wider range of activities with high level of autonomy.As part of our team, your main responsibilities will be to:Performs complex testing tasks for all technology platforms. Reviews the designs and requirements for the project. Drafts, reviews and approves the testing documents, test reports and test results. Creates, reviews and executes test cases, manages bugs and reports testing status to project teams. Estimates the testing tasks. Participates in testing process improvement activities as needed. Contributes to authoring and reviewing departmental procedure documents and work instructions. Identifies and manages proactively the risks in component functionality. Ensures content and structure of all testing documents. Develops the testing strategies. Mentors the whole team (QA, developers and PO) on process and best practices. You’ll need to bring:Solid experience in product testing environment, or equivalent to. Experienced at writing test cases and designing test systems. Deep understanding of testing strategies and test planning. Experience working with multiple software validation lifecycles and with accepted software testing methodologies. Must have a thorough understanding of the Software Development Lifecycle, and experience with the testing process throughout all SDLC phases. Must have excellent analytical skills with proven ability to comprehend business requirements. Demonstrated ability to meet deadlines and multi-task in a fast-paced work environment. Demonstrate extreme attention to detail and organization in all aspects of work. Must have excellent communication skills, including the ability to effectively document procedures, processes and results. Practical experience with modern test, defect and requirement management tools. Must be a team-oriented person with a “can do” attitude. Desirable:Bachelor’s degree or higher in engineering, information systems, computer science is preferred, or equivalent to. Able to train and mentor other testers.
